People walk out of this Delta Air Lines Flight from Paris to Atlanta which was diverted to Bangor International Airport in Bangor, Maine Tuesday April 27, 2010. U. S. officials say an American citizen on the flight claimed to have a fake passport and explosives in his luggage. According to Delta spokeswoman Susan Elliott there were 235 passengers and eight crew aboard the Airbus 330. Aftet the plane landed safely at 3:37 p.m., the passengers deplaned onto the tarmac at BIA and boarded buses to BIA's international arrivals building.
